The Evolution of Los Bravos’ Visual Identity
FC Juárez is a relatively young club, but its kit history is already rich with experimentation and bold branding. Since its inception, the club has transitioned through several major suppliers, each adding a new layer to the team’s aesthetic.
The Early Years: Umbro and Carrara (2015–2021)
The club’s journey began with Umbro (until 2017), featuring clean, traditional designs that established the primary colors of green and black. However, it was during the Carrara era (2017–2021) that the “X” motif became the centerpiece of the club’s identity. This “X” is a direct homage to the “La Equis” monument (The Monument to the Mexicanness) located in Plaza de la Mexicanidad in Ciudad Juárez.
The Sporelli Era (2021–2025)
Mexican brand Sporelli took the reins for several seasons, pushing the boundaries of the Bravos’ look. During this period, we saw some of the highest-rated kits in the club’s history, such as the 2023-24 Third kit and the 2024-25 Away kit, both of which featured intricate patterns and vibrant contrasts that are highly sought after by DLS players.
The New Chapter: Joma (2025–Present)
As of 2025, FC Juárez has partnered with Joma. This move marks a significant step toward international prestige. The FC Juarez Kits DLS 26 collection features Joma’s cutting-edge fabric technology and a refined take on the classic border-city colors.

Sponsorship and Branding: The Caliente Era
The branding on the FC Juárez kits has evolved significantly. From the early days of S-Mart and Del Río to the recent partnerships with Betcris and Caliente, the sponsors have become an integral part of the kit’s visual balance. For DLS 26, having the updated Caliente logo (since 2024) is crucial for players who want their game to mirror real-life Liga MX broadcasts.

History of Kit Manufacturers for FC Juárez
To understand the quality of the FC Juarez Kits DLS 26, it is helpful to look at the brands that have shaped the club’s look:
- Umbro (2015–2017): Established the foundation.
- Carrara (2017–2021): Introduced the bold “X” geometry.
- Sporelli (2021–2025): Added modern patterns and “special edition” culture.
- Joma (2025–Present): Brought international quality and refined technical designs.
